Maroons FC appoints new CEO

Maroons FC have confirmed the appointment of Rodrick Muhumuza as the new Chief Executive Officer (CEO).

Muhumuza replaces Pius Bamwange who left the Luzira based entity for Arua Hill SC.

Upon his confirmation Muhumuza pledged to work hard towards the development of the historical club,

“I understand a huge task awaits me here but I am determined to return that honour in any way possible that I can within my reach.”

“I am so honoured to have the chance to serve the historical club and its ever growing fan base, I am gracefully embracing the challenge and look forward to positive results.” He added as reported by the club

The new CEO will have to work hard in saving the club from relegation

Before the second round kicks off Maroons FC will first face off with Kampala Regional League side Kisugu United FC in the Stanbic Uganda Cup on a date yet to be known.

In UPL they will play Busoga United on Friday 10th February in Jinja on match day 15.
